CVE-2026-35480 - go-ipld-prime's DAG-CBOR decoder unbounded memory allocation from CBOR headers
CVE ID :CVE-2026-35480
Published : April 7, 2026, 2:43 p.m. | 25 minutes ago
Description :go-ipld-prime is an implementation of the InterPlanetary Linked Data (IPLD) spec interfaces, a batteries-included codec implementations of IPLD for CBOR and JSON, and tooling for basic operations on IPLD objects. Prior to 0.22.0, the DAG-CBOR decoder uses collection sizes declared in CBOR headers as Go preallocation hints for maps and lists. The decoder does not cap these size hints or account for their cost in its allocation budget, allowing small payloads to cause excessive memory allocation. This vulnerability is fixed in 0.22.0.
